Ocular Findings in the Amniotic Band Syndrome

Abstract:

A retrospective review of charts of patients with the amniotic band syndrome was conducted to analyze the ocular findings in this syndrome. Abnormal ocular findings were found in 7 patients. They included corneal opacity, corneal ulcer, eyelid ectropion, eyelid coloboma, anophthalmos, hypertelorism, protuberant eyes, and eyelid involvement by a cystic hygroma. Ophthalmic manifestations vary tremendously as a result of the timing and location of the amniotic band causing the intrauterine compression.
